Output 682625e38662ce3c6840696dd73d79411677edb16ea30ee67373366f00a9b157:5

value
657600
script pubkey
OP_0 OP_PUSHBYTES_32 237bc62bc82f01415c40f63083ecb14ca78432c8a108a73493e8c592dac34629
address
bc1qydauv27g9uq5zhzq7ccg8m93fjncgvkg5yy2wdynarze9kkrgc5sxj6k3l
transaction
682625e38662ce3c6840696dd73d79411677edb16ea30ee67373366f00a9b157
spent
true